The Weeknd - Dawn FM
86

a very fun, funky and danceable project, with some great eletronic production and elements that are classic from The Weeknd. overall, it has great songwriting and storytelling, being a very melodical and creative pop album that takes inspiration from the likes of Michael Jackson and still does that in a way that sounds exactly like a radio station or what a discotheque would play.

Frank Ocean - channel ORANGE
94

amazing first album. definitely more upbeat than blonde, showing a heavily optimistic and psychedelic at times version of frank. it also has the great high pitch, characteristic from frank and a great production, with the use of drums and electronics that fit very well. this project shows frank ocean’s highs both creativity wise and melodically too. it has a unique and well executed way of storytelling in neo soul with brilliant and seemless shifts on great grooves.
